FBI Reportedly Raids Polymarket CEO’s Home

Federal law enforcement officials raided the home of Polymarket CEO Shayne Coplan on Wednesday, the New York Post and Axios reported.

The prediction market was a breakout success in the U.S. presidential election, a platform where billions of dollars worth of bets were placed on the outcome. Polymarket traders viewed Donald Trump as the likely winner, as indeed he was.

Neither media report said why the raid took place. Americans are not supposed to trade on Polymarket, though that rule can be circumvented through the use of virtual private networks, or VPNs.

Axios got a statement from Polymarket: “This is obvious political retribution by the outgoing administration against Polymarket for providing a market that correctly called the 2024 presidential election. … Polymarket is a fully transparent prediction market that helps everyday people better understand the events that matter most to them, including elections.”
